    Engineering Tools for the Estimation of Dredging-Induced Sediment Resuspension and Coastal Environmental Management

    Get PDF
    In recent years, increasing attention has been paid to environmental impacts that may result from resuspension, sedimentation and increase in concentration of chemicals during dredging activities. Dredging dislodges and resuspends bottom sediments that are not captured by dredge-head movements. Resuspended sediments are advected far from the dredging site as a dredging plume and the increase in the suspended solid concentration (SSC) can strongly differ, in time and space, depending on site and operational conditions. Well-established international guidelines often include numerical modelling applications to support environmental studies related to dredging activities. Despite the attention that has been focused on this issue, there is a lack of verified predictive techniques of plume dynamics at progressive distances from the different dredging sources, as a function of the employed dredging techniques and work programs, i.e., spatial and temporal variation of resuspension source. This chapter illustrates predictive techniques to estimate the SSC arising from dredges with different mechanisms of sediment release and to assess the spatial and temporal variability of the resulting plume in estuarine and coastal areas. Predictive tools are aimed to support technical choices during planning and operational phases and to better plan the location and frequency of environmental monitoring activities during dredging execution

    New species of waterbear Minibiotus pentannulatus (Tardigrada: Macrobiotidae) from Colombia

    Get PDF
    Abstract The new species Minibiotus pentannulatus sp. nov., is described from the Sierra Nevada de Santa Marta, Colombia. It differs from the other species of the genus by star-shaped pores, the presence of a peculiar egg with a smooth shell, and small conical processes with 5 annulations. Other differences include the distribution and size of the pores, and other morphometric details regarding the size of the body and buccal tube, and the pt of the stylet support insertion point, macroplacoids and claws. To date, the genus Minibiotus R.O. Schuster, 1980, comprises 48 species, including the species described here

    Mitochondrial DNA variation of southern Tunisian populations

    Get PDF
    Due to its complex history of migrations and colonization of African, European and Asian people, the Tunisian territory is an ideal area to study the effects of cultural change on the genetic structure of human populations. We investigated the mtDNA genetic variation of Tunisian populations in order to detect the possible impact of recent historical events on their gene pool. Two Arab and three Berber communities were analysed using a comparison dataset of 45 other populations including African, Arabian, Asian, European and Near Eastern groups. The results obtained were compared with those produced using a large panel of autosomal SNPs. We observed a slight but important difference between the populations that inhabit the southern and central-northern areas of the country. Furthermore, robust signatures of genetic isolation were detected in two Berber populations (Nouvelle Zraoua and Tamezret) and in the seminomadic Arab group of the R’Baya. Our investigation suggests that the genetic structure of investigated southern Tunisian populations retains signatures of historical events which occurred between 7th-17th century, particularly the trans-Saharan slave trade and the emigration of Berbers in remote areas of the south during the Arab conquest

    Optimal mixed payment system and medical liability. A laboratory study

    Get PDF
    In a controlled laboratory environment, we test the role of medical malpractice liability on physicians’ service provision under fee-for-service, capitation, and mixed payment. We find that the introduction of medical liability causes a significant deviation from patient-optimal treatment that it is not mitigated by the use of a standard mixed payment system. Specifically, we find that the presence of medical liability pressure involves a proper optimal calibration of mixed payment system. Our findings have relevant policy implications for the correct calibration and implementation of the mixed payment system

    The fluxes of sub--cutoff particles detected by AMS, the cosmic ray albedo and atmospheric neutrinos

    Get PDF
    New measurements of the cosmic ray fluxes (p, e+, e- and Helium) performed by the Alpha Magnetic Spectrometer (AMS) during a ten days flight of space shuttle have revealed the existence of significant fluxes of particles below the geomagnetic cutoff. These fluxes exhibit a number of remarkable properties, such as a He-3/He-4 ratio of order ~10, an e+/e- ratio of order ~4 and production from well defined regions of the Earth that are distinct for positively and negatively charged particles. In this work we show that the natural hypothesis, that these subcutoff particles are generated as secondary products of primary cosmic ray interactions in the atmosphere can reproduce all the observed properties. We also discuss the implications of the subcutoff fluxes for the estimate of the atmospheric neutrino fluxes, and find that they represent a negligibly small correction.     Early results of PRO-EPI: PROspective multicenter observational study on elective pelvic nodes irradiation in patients with intermediate/high/very high-risk non-metastatic prostate cancer submitted to radical, adjuvant, or salvage radiotherapy with or without concomitant androgen deprivation therapy

    Get PDF
    Simple Summary: Although radiotherapy plays a fundamental role in the management of intermediate/high/very high-risk non-metastatic prostatic cancer (IHR-nmPca), there is still no consensus on the optimal treatment strategy in this setting. Remarkably, the role of elective nodal irradiation (ENI) is still highly controversial. The PROspective multicenter observational study on Elective Pelvic nodes Irradiation (PRO-EPI) was designed to provide "real life" data regarding the patterns of care for IHR-nmPca.Forty-three Italian Radiation Oncology centers participated in the PROspective multicenter observational study on Elective Pelvic nodes Irradiation (PRO-EPI) project, with 1029 patients enrolled. In this preliminary analysis, we longitudinally evaluated the impact of Elective Nodal Irradiation (ENI) and radiotherapy features on toxicity and quality of life (QoL). Six months follow-up data were available for 913 patients and 12 months data for 762 patients. Elective Nodal Irradiation was given to 506 patients (48.9%). Volumetric Intensity-Modulated Radiation Therapy (IMRT) was adopted in more than 77% of patients and Image-Guided Radiation Therapy (IGRT) in 84.4%. Androgen deprivation therapy (ADT) was administered to the majority of patients (68.3%), and it was associated to ENI in 408 cases (81.1%). Toxicity was mostly mild and reversible and IGRT resulted in a significant reduction of rectal toxicity, although a non-significant trend toward increased urinary toxicity was observed. No statistically significant differences in QoL and toxicity were seen in patients treated with or without ENI. The adoption of IGRT is widespread and increasing and could reduce treatment toxicity. ENI is not yet the standard treatment, but it is performed in a growing fraction of cases and not resulting into an increase in toxicity or in a deterioration of QoL. Further analyses are needed to clarify the long-term toxicity profile and the impact of ENI on survival

    Enalapril reduces proliferation and hyaluronic acid release in orbital fibroblasts

    Get PDF
    BACKGROUND: Orbital fibroblast proliferation and hyaluronic acid (HA) release are responsible for some of the clinical features of Graves' ophthalmopathy (GO). Thus, inhibition of these processes may be a possible therapeutic approach to this syndrome. Enalapril, a widely used antihypertensive drug, was found to have some inhibitory actions on fibroblast proliferation in cheloid scars in vivo, based on which we investigated its effects in primary cultures of orbital fibroblasts from GO patients and control subjects. METHODS: Primary cultures of GO and control fibroblasts were treated with enalapril or with a control compound (lisinopril). Cell proliferation assays, lactate dehydrogenase release assays (as a measure of cell necrosis), apoptosis assays, and measurement of HA in the cell media were performed. RESULTS: Enalapril significantly reduced cell proliferation in both GO and control fibroblasts. Because enalapril did not affect cell necrosis and apoptosis, we concluded that its effects on proliferation reflected an inhibition of cell growth and/or a delay in cell cycle. Enalapril significantly reduced HA concentrations in the media from both GO and control fibroblasts. CONCLUSIONS: Enalapril has antiproliferative and HA suppressing actions in both GO and control fibroblasts. Clinical studies are needed to investigate whether enalapril has any effects in vivo in patients with GO

    Genetic screening for hereditary transthyretin amyloidosis with polyneuropathy in western Sicily: Two years of experience in a neurological clinic

    Get PDF
    Background and purposeHereditary transthyretin amyloidosis with polyneuropathy (ATTRv-PN) is caused by mutations in the TTR gene, leading to misfolded monomers that aggregate generating amyloid fibrils.MethodsA prospective systematic genetic screening for ATTRv-PN was proposed in patients presenting with a sensory-motor idiopathic polyneuropathy and two or more "red flags" among the following: family history of polyneuropathy or cardiopathy, bilateral carpal tunnel syndrome, cardiac insufficiency, renal amyloidosis, lumbar tract stenosis, autonomic dysfunction, idiopathic gastrointestinal disease, amyloid deposits on biopsy, and vitreous opacities. The detection rate was calculated, and nonparametric analyses were carried out to underline differences among screened positive versus negative patients.ResultsIn the first step, 145 suspected patients underwent genetic testing, revealing a diagnosis of ATTRv-PN in 14 patients (10%). Then, cascade screening allowed early recognition of 33 additional individuals (seven symptomatic ATTRv-PN patients and 26 presymptomatic carriers) among 84 first-degree relatives. Patients with a positive genetic test presented a higher frequency of unexplained weight loss, gastrointestinal symptoms, and family history of cardiopathy.ConclusionsA systematic screening for ATTRv-PN yielded an increased recognition of the disease in our neurological clinic. Unexplained weight loss associated with axonal polyneuropathy had the highest predictive value in the guidance of clinical suspicion. A focused approach for the screening of ATTRv-PN could lead to an earlier diagnosis and identification of asymptomatic carriers, who will be promptly treated after a strict follow-up at the clinical onset
